
The recent incident with the city manager raises the topic of the use of foul language as part of our behaviors.
As a teacher in our city’s middle and high schools, I know that swearing of any kind by teachers is grounds for immediate dismissal. In seven years as a substitute teacher, I can say that I never heard a teacher swear.
My view is that intentional use of foul language to attack, intimidate, or demean others is reprehensible, and at a minimum should involve an apology and a reprimand.
